Investigation launched after shotgun fired in Wilton

No one was injured but it's understood the loaded firearm was used in a built up residential area.

Gardaí in the city have launched an investigation after a shot gun was fired in the Wilton area of the city last night.

Gardaí assisted by members of the Regional Support Unit and the Garda Dog Support Unit were called to the incident in Summerstown Grover at around 8pm last night.

It's understood a man an elderly man fired a shot gun the built up residential area. 

Youths who were standing on a wall nearby called the gardaí after they heard the shot being fired.

The authorities confiscated the firearm and it's understood a man in his 70s is assisting gardaí in Togher with their inquiries.
